One thing to note is all the 100 yo music that has now stood the test of time is not exactly the music but the composition. Would we still be enamored of Beethoven and Bach if it were poor reproductions of the original? My point being despite how good we think of music reproduction now it will be significantly different in 100 years. I like Blues but listening to old Leadbelly, Blind Lemon Jefferson and Charley Patton are more academic or novel than truly sink into the chair and enjoy, at least for me. I think despite the current music being unlikely to be lost, due to digital storage, the actual performances from today will likely be like listening to a scratchy old 78 today.

The stuff I think will endure is not from today, heck it is 40-50 years old. I can't really guess about today's current music, longevity is based too much on nostalgia and whims.

Edwin Santos
08-18-2018, 8:58 AM
Ken

The actual musical compositions of the Beatles were/are very simple.

Hello,
Not long ago I caught a documentary by a guy that deconstructed the studio engineering work the Beatles did on the Sgt Pepper's album. He included Strawberry Fields and Penny Lane which were intended to be part of Sgt Pepper's but were released early on Magical Mystery Tour. The groundbreaking work they did in the studio was anything but simple. IMO very high forms of art can appear simple on the surface, with mass instinctive appeal, but also with deep complexity below the surface that will continue to enthrall the scholar. The Beatles had that. Even their early music showcased very intricate harmony work. There is an Italian music scholar on YouTube who analyzes some of it.

In modern music, lyrical content, themes, and emotional impact can be an important element and with all due respect to Zappa and his musicianship, I think comparing his lyrics to the themes the Beatles touched would be like comparing Howard Stern to Shakespeare.

Along the same lines of multi-dimensional music, I'd like to throw Pink Floyd's Dark Side of the Moon on the list of music that will stand the test of time in this regard.
